On Wed, Sep 15, 2010 at 11:09:34AM +0200, Dawe wrote: On Sep 15, 2010 10:07, Landry Breuil wrote: On Tue, Sep 14, 2010 at 03:41:56PM +0200, Landry Breuil wrote: Yo, please test with your favorite consumer.. i'll put it in a bulk. This caused no fallout in an amd64 bulk, and even built on sparc64. If noone complains that it broke their favourite browser, this'll get in in a few days. Landry Works for me with midori on amd64. The only thing I noticed was that the moodle page of my university reloads in an endless loop if JavaScript is enabled. It stops reloading after disabling JavaScript. That doesn't happen with 1.2.3. I just tried with surf and xxxterm. Both load the moodle page just fine. So the bug seems to be triggered by the combination of midori and webkit-1.2.4. I will file a bug with midori and see what they say.
